High-Intensity Interval Training (HIIT)
HIIT is a cardiovascular exercise approach that alternates between intense anaerobic exercise and less intense recovery periods to improve heart health.
High-Intensity Interval Training (HIIT) is recognized for its potent impact on cardiovascular fitness. It has been shown to significantly enhance VO2 max, reduce resting heart rates, and lower blood pressure. For example, studies have documented a 9.4% increase in VO2 peak for individuals with heart failure and notable blood pressure reductions in postmenopausal hypertensive women. HIIT's efficiency surpasses that of traditional moderate-intensity continuous training (MICT), offering greater improvements in a shorter period. Furthermore, HIIT enhances endothelial function, as evidenced by increased levels of nitric oxide and vascular endothelial growth factor (VEGF) in the body.
